Su Ryeon gazes at her window, gathering her thoughts. She's made the necessary arrangements for her to be away for a weekend, yet she can't seem to move.

It's past the time Logan is supposed to pick her up. Maybe she should wait a bit go out of town. Get on better terms with the twins, clear the Ju Dan Tae situation. The trip can wait. She's not going this time.

She enters her wardrobe to get dressed for a day inside. Upon seeing her outfits, she frowns. Suits for work, elegant dresses that her ex husband had picked, gowns for their working events, coats and pins to impress the other mothers in the school board. When did she get so stuck in these roles, she forgot what she even liked to wear?

Her inner self screams at her multiple disguises, aching to be free.

She pushes the racks off, the screeching music to her frustration. In the back, almost hidden, she finds her favourite pair of jeans. She hasn't worn it for years, but as the denim hugs her thighs, she's never felt more herself.

She runs outside, hoping it's not too late.

The street is empty, he's gone by now.

She swears under her breath, surprising herself.

"Looking for someone?"

She turns her head and there he is, casually leaning on his bike. Relief washes over her and she goes for a hug. It's warm and soft, despite the sporty leather jacket he's wearing.

"You waited", she says under her breath.

"I told you I would." Logan's voice doesn't hide any anger, he's just happy she came. "Are you ready now?"

At her nod, he takes her things, dons her helmet with a kiss and helps her up. The engine roars.

___

"You still haven't told me where we're going".

"My special place". He catches her eyes in the rearview mirror. "Hold on to me".

___

The city architecture gives its place to go the beauty of rural life, as they head farther away from Seoul. Escaping the city and all that it's demanding of them.

During the long ride, she muses about him. He was mysterious in the texts, telling her to bring few things and not worry about anything. She made arrangements for the kids to stay with Kang Mari. The fact that she didn't ask Yoon Hee is something she can't unpack right now.

Weekend with a younger man in a mysterious location. Life still has surprises for her.

The thought brings a smile to her face. Her surroundings match her mood. Mountains, flowers and suddenly, after a turn, the sea. Blue, beautiful, wherever the eye can reach.

After a while, Logan squeezes her exposed leg and signals they're here.

It's a picturesque village by the sea, crowned by a small hill.

"This is Gongmim." He says proudly. "My secret place. No one knows us here."

They climb the hill and encounter a small house with a garden.

From where they're standing, the view is breathtaking.

Su Ryeon is speechless and she stands on the edge of the hill, letting her eyes feast on the landscape.

She lets out a sound of wonder as the blue of the sea kisses the ocean before her. A thick brush of forest cradles the village. Living in the midst of a city, she perceives the depth and openness of the place. She breathes deeply and feels two arms hugging her from behind.
